Cultivating the Art of Motivation: Building a Culture of Engagement
In today's dynamic and demanding business landscape, cultivating a thriving work environment hinges on unlocking the power of motivation. It's no longer sufficient to simply provide basic incentives; organizations must strive to build a genuine culture of engagement where employees feel driven to contribute their best. This involves fostering a sense of purpose in their work, providing opportunities for growth, and promoting a supportive and collaborative team dynamic.
- Effective leadership plays a pivotal role in this process. Leaders who can articulate a clear vision, provide meaningful feedback, and support their team members are instrumental in nurturing a motivated workforce.
- Acknowledgement is another key ingredient. When employees feel valued, they are more likely to be committed to their work. Regularly acknowledging both individual and team accomplishments can have a positive impact on overall morale and motivation.
Moreover, organizations must regularly adapt to meet the changing needs of their workforce. This may involve providing new learning opportunities, promoting work-life balance initiatives, or developing a more flexible and responsive work environment.
From Manager to Mentor: Leading with Vision and Empathy
True leadership goes beyond simply managing a team. It's about cultivating a culture of growth and inspiration. When we transition from supervisors to mentors, we open ourselves to a deeper level of engagement with our team members. By sharing our knowledge and experience, while also actively listening to their needs and aspirations, we create an environment where everyone feels respected. This empathetic approach strengthens individuals, allowing them to reach their full capability. Mentorship is a continuous process that requires understanding, but the benefits are immeasurable.
